Hey everyone! We just released a few fixes for Editable Reblogs (version 3.1.0), that allow us to more intelligently and gracefully handle some common error conditions. This includes fixing or detecting some of the more debilitating issues, and a new mechanism to help users report less common problems for us to track down. We’ve also programmed in a way for the extension to gracefully fall back on the native functionality in the event of an issue, which should help out a lot.

Rest assured that this is just the beginning of a much more substantial clean-up to make Editable Reblogs less finicky and more reliable. There are still some outstanding issues, including problems with more then one consecutive deactivated url in the same post, but luckily we can now detect and alert you to those issues ahead of time.
